The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) is the ruling political party in India. Recent news highlights controversies and concerns surrounding its governance. Allegations of gerrymandering in Assam, as reported, suggest a reduction in Muslim representation. The party's alignment with what's described as an 'Israel model' raises questions about its approach to Kashmir and internal security. Financial dealings, specifically regarding electoral bonds and corporate funding, are under scrutiny following a Supreme Court ban. Actions by BJP allies, such as the Bihar chief minister removing a Muslim woman's hijab, have sparked outrage. Deportations of individuals claiming Indian citizenship to Bangladesh also add to the concerns. These events contribute to ongoing debates about the BJP's policies and their impact on religious minorities and democratic processes in India. The party's actions are significant due to its current position of power and influence over national policy.
